$CYSNF excellent cashflow for the quarter, and another dividend (now 50 quarters consecutively). But the real meat is the progress on the ESA. I will leave this quote here to save people a click.
Klein concluded, "I'm excited to announce that the company is now completing testing and finalizing the manufacturing of the first versions of our advanced, multi-orbit Ka-band Electronically Steered Antenna System (ESA). Employing a novel modular and scalable architecture, our new generation ESA is capable of operating over all satellite constellations-GEO, MEO and LEO- with the first versions being of 1K (1024) and 4K (4096) IC elements. This configuration versatility opens the way to expand addressable markets for high-speed mobility connectivity by satellite across a wide range of applications-from vehicles, to ships, to aircraft, including drones for military and security/surveillance needs."
